ENTERPRISE ESTONIA PRODUCT DEVELOPMENT VOUCHER
2024

The purpose of the project is to develop a targeting algorithm for a suppression bar. The algorithm is used to calculate a recommended aiming angle and firing distance for the robot depending on different discharge types (water, sand, powder). A software suite and accompanying hardware control system will be developed for this purpose.

As a result of the project, the robot developed by PT Altum will collect and transmit real-time information to the software about its own location, the fire’s location (direction, distance), environmental factors (wind), and the possible types of charges.

The project is partially funded by Enterprise Estonia (European Regional Development Fund) in the amount of 34 479,90€.





ENTERPRISE ESTONIA INNOVATION VOUCHER 
2023

The purpose of the project is to create the necessary IO protection for the company's novel technology.

As a result of the project, an order for analysis of freedom of action is prepared, an invention is described, a patent application is filed with the Estonian Patent Office.

The project is partially funded by Enterprise Estonia (European Regional Development Fund) in the amount of 2 344 €.



ENTERPRISE ESTONIA INNOVATION VOUCHER
2020

The purpose of the project is to manufacture a primary prototype of a fire-fighting equipment (fire cannon) containing:

1) prototype details production (pyrotechnic) and assembly.

As a result of this project, a pyrotechnic prototype of a fire-fighting equipment is produced.

The project is partially funded by Enterprise Estonia (European Regional Development Fund) in the amount of 3 984€.






ENTERPRISE ESTONIA PRODUCT DEVELOPMENT VOUCHER 
2020

The purpose of the project is to manufacture a primary prototype of a fire fighting equipment (fire cannon) containing:

1) design and prototype production drawings of two different prototypes (pneumatic and pyrotechnic) energy components preparation; and

2) preparation of the design and prototype production drawings of the fittings for the assembly of iron.

As a result of this project, a prototype production drawings are generated.

The project is partially funded by Enterprise Estonia (European Regional Development Fund) in the amount of 19 600€.
